From cb3a3ba618b33247d1be61d7aa6e9f3de628b876 Mon Sep 17 00:00:00 2001 From: Toni Uhlig <matzeton@googlemail.com> Date: Thu, 11 Nov 2021 17:09:40 +0100 Subject: Inja callback "itoa". Signed-off-by: Toni Uhlig <matzeton@googlemail.com> --- src/TemplateManager.cpp |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'src') diff --git a/src/TemplateManager.cpp b/src/TemplateManager.cpp index ff14610..025ceb8 100644 --- a/src/TemplateManager.cpp +++ b/src/TemplateManager.cpp @@ -12,6 +12,12 @@ TemplateManager::TemplateManager() (void)args; return true; }); + /* + * itoa(convertable); + */ + AddInjaCallback("itoa", 1, [](inja::Arguments & args) { + return std::to_string(args.at(0)->get<int>()); + }); /* * indent(input: str, width: int, first: bool, blank: bool); */ -- cgit v1.2.3